Default Luger Newbi Question???

Hi too all;

I am a new member to this forum, and also new to the world of Lugers. I have purchased my first one, and it is in remarkable shape, and shoots like a dream, except for one little problem: Every time I shoot, and it ejects the spent shell, it goes back into battery with the next round, but for some reason, the firing pin is not cocked, and it will not fire when I pull the trigger.
I can pull the slide back far enough to **** the trigger, and then it will fire just fine, but the same thing happens when I fire the next round, it will not **** the trigger.

Any suggestions? I am using new Winchester FMJ ammo, 124grn. And everything else seems to function perfectly. Also, when it is unloaded, with the magazine out, it will **** the trigger everytime I pull the slide back as far as necessary. Seems crazy to me, but then I do not know much about these fine weapons. hopefully one of you experts can help. Thanks in advance for any and all suggestions.
